2 Samuel 14:8-10
New Revised Standard Version, Anglicised Catholic Edition
8 Then the king said to the woman, ‘Go to your house, and I will give orders concerning you.’ 9 The woman of Tekoa said to the king, ‘On me be the guilt, my lord the king, and on my father’s house; let the king and his throne be guiltless.’ 10 The king said, ‘If anyone says anything to you, bring him to me, and he shall never touch you again.’

2 Samuel 14:8-10
New International Version
8 The king said to the woman, “Go home,(A) and I will issue an order in your behalf.”
9 But the woman from Tekoa said to him, “Let my lord the king pardon(B) me and my family,(C) and let the king and his throne be without guilt.(D)”
10 The king replied, “If anyone says anything to you, bring them to me, and they will not bother you again.”
